Woody crops — Area from CCI_LC in Asia
Asia: Woody crops — Area from CCI_LC was 121,645 1000 ha in 2022. ▲ Rising
Woody crops — Area from CCI_LC in Asia, 1992–2022
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. Measured in 1000 ha.
Analysis
In 2022, woody crops — area from cci_lc in Asia stood at 121,645 1000 ha. That is the highest value across all 31 years on record.
That represents a change of up 0.5% on the previous year and up 14.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, woody crops — area from cci_lc in Asia peaked at 121,645 1000 ha in 2022 and was at its lowest, 70,227 1000 ha, in 1992.
That places Asia 2nd out of 29 groups with data for 2022, putting it in the top 10%.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 31 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 77,421 1000 ha | 70,227 1000 ha | 82,480 1000 ha | 8 |
| 2000s | 90,493 1000 ha | 83,359 1000 ha | 99,498 1000 ha | 10 |
| 2010s | 110,348 1000 ha | 102,064 1000 ha | 119,408 1000 ha | 10 |
| 2020s | 121,012 1000 ha | 120,409 1000 ha | 121,645 1000 ha | 3 |

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ain on Land Cover data under the Agri-Environmental Indicators section contains land cover information organized by the land cover classes of the international standard system for Environmental and Economic Accounting Central Framework (SEEA CF). The land cover information is compiled from publicly available Global Land Cover (GLC) maps: a) MODIS land cover types based on the Land Cover Classification System, LCCS; b) The European Spatial Agency (ESA) Climate Change Initiative (CCI) annual land cover maps produced by the Université catholique de Louvain (UCL)-Geomatics and now under the European Copernicus Program; c) The annual land cover maps which were produced under the European Copernicus Global Land Service (CGLS) (CGLS land cover, containing discrete land cover categorization), with spatial resolution 100m; and d) the WorldCover maps of the European Space Agency, produced at 10m resolution.
